桉树无性系GL-UG9叶面积回归分析及其应用研究

摘    要:以2年生桉树无性系GL-UG9的叶片为试验材料,利用叶面积仪测定其叶长、叶宽指标,计算出叶面积与相关指标的回归方程。结果表明:回归方程与上述指标均呈直线相关,经F检验差异达到极显著水平(p<0.01),尤其是多元回归方程y=11.753x1+4.037x2-90.805和y=-12.122x2+16.346x3-0.028x4-94.361,相关系数高达0.992 3。通过分析发现,利用回归方程测出的叶面积值与仪器实测值极为接近,该方程式为桉树无性系GL-UG9叶面积的活体测定提供了一个简单实用的测定方法。

关 键 词:桉树  叶面积  叶长  叶宽  回归方程

Regression Analysis for Leaf Area Estimation with Eucalyptus Clone,GL-UG9

Abstract:Estimation of leaf area was done by regression method with leaves of eucalyptus clone,GL-UG9,to which data was obtained by measuring width and length of the leaves with a leaf-area instrument.It showed that there was a linear correlation between calculated regression results and the indices of the leaves,the variation showed great significant by F test(p<0.01).Correlation coefficient in multivariate regression function y=11.753x1+4.037x2-90.805 and y=-12.122x2+16.346x3-0.028x4-94.361 reached as high as 0.99...
Keywords:Eucalyptus tree  leaf area  regression
